The growth hormone releasing peptide, in plain words
This therapy involves a specialized compound that encourages your body’s own systems. It functions as a growth hormone-releasing hormone (GHRH) analog. Your pituitary gland receives a signal to produce more of its natural growth hormone in a pulsatile fashion. This process aims to mimic your body’s youthful production patterns.
Instead of introducing exogenous growth hormone, this compounded prescription stimulates your own endocrine system. This encourages a natural, physiological response. The goal is to elevate your insulin-like growth factor 1 (IGF-1) levels back into a healthy range. Many people find this approach more appealing due to its intrinsic nature.
It is important to understand that this growth hormone releasing peptide is not FDA-approved as a drug. Instead, it is a compounded medication. It is dispensed under sections 503A and 503B of the Federal Food, Drug, and Cosmetic Act. These sections allow for customized medications prepared by licensed compounding pharmacies. A qualified clinician must prescribe it for individual patient needs.

What the timeline looks like
Once your consultation is complete and the clinician determines medical necessity, your prescription is sent to a compounding pharmacy. This pharmacy, operating under 503A or 503B guidelines, prepares your specific compounded medication. The specialized pharmacy then ships the medication directly to your home in this Sumter County community. Shipping typically takes several business days.
You will administer the therapy subcutaneously, meaning just under the skin. The clinician provides clear instructions on proper administration techniques. Most protocols involve daily injections, usually before bedtime. This timing aims to synchronize with your body’s natural pulsatile growth hormone release. Consistency is key for optimal results.
Results from this therapy often appear gradually. You may begin noticing improvements in sleep quality within a few weeks. Enhanced energy levels and better recovery often follow over several months. Changes in body composition, such as modest fat loss or increased lean muscle mass, typically require three to six months of consistent use. You should maintain regular follow-up appointments with your clinician. These follow-ups monitor your progress and adjust your protocol as needed. The clinician monitors for any signs of tachyphylaxis, where the body adapts and response diminishes. Adjustments can maintain effectiveness.

Is this therapy like HGH
No, this compounded prescription is distinctly different from human growth hormone (HGH). It is a growth hormone releasing peptide (GHRH) analog. It stimulates your pituitary gland to produce more of your own natural growth hormone. This mechanism results in a more natural, pulsatile release. In contrast, HGH therapy introduces synthetic growth hormone directly into your system. The body responds differently to these two approaches, with this therapy aiming for a more physiological stimulation.
